The issue:
When I choose "render Sequence" with GPU rendering enabled, it instantly aborts the render with the error message quoted below. This has occurred over many many scenes of different origins.
# [mtoa] Rendering Frame: 15 (1/1) Camera: renderCam_DOF_1360x2000Shape Layer: Colour
# G:/Roxley/Maya_Santorini/images/Colour/Beauty_rendersHR_1_0015.png
# Warning: WARNING | [gpu] multiple GPU render sessions in parallel not supported
# Warning: WARNING | [gpu] multiple GPU render sessions in parallel not supported
# Error: line 1: RuntimeError: file <string> line 2: Maya command error
Sequence rendering aborted
Oddities I have observed:
- When I create a fresh scene and attempt to render sequence with GPU enabled, it works for a while. At some point the scene seems to realize this multiple GPU thing is an issue and starts to throw that error and abort renders. Once this has happened, the scene file seems to be fully corrupt, and will never GPU render sequence ever again.
- GPU renders work fine in arnold render view. Just not in render sequence. (yes I have ensured arnold render view is closed and stopped before rendering a sequence)
- CPU Render sequence works completely without issue.
- Based on how this suddenly appears, this issue feels very much like a bug.
My GPU Hardware:
- Geforce RTX 3080 Ti (just one card, no dual card setup)
- Ryzen 9 5900x Processor
- RAM - 64.0 GB
What I have tried (with no fix):
- I have constantly been updating arnold and my video card drivers (fail).
- Full reboot machine. Launch maya fresh attempt render (fail).
- Disable texture preview and GPU based effects in viewport (fail).
- Ensure all other instances of maya and every arnold render view has been closed (fail).
- Start a fresh scene and import my old scenes into it (fail).
